Vitabiotics has pioneered advances in nutritional healthcare products for 55 years and the range includes many of Britain's leading supplement brands such as Perfectil, Pregnacare, Wellman, Wellwoman and Menopace.

As the UK's No.1 vitamin company, exporting to over 100 countries, Vitabiotics is widely acknowledged as leaders in innovation and in 2018 became the first vitamin company to twice receive the Queen's Award for Innovation, awarded for its ground breaking clinical research.

Responsibilities Will Include...

  • Formulation Development
  • Manage outsourced formulation development programmes through CDMOs, contract laboratories, and technical partners
  • Provide technical oversight for new product development, reformulation, and continuous improvement projects
  • Critically review formulation development data, analytical reports, stability studies, and technical documentation
  • Support the development of robust formulations that meet quality, regulatory, manufacturing, and commercial requirements
  • Work with external partners to troubleshoot formulation challenges and identify appropriate solutions
  • Evaluate formulation changes, raw material substitutions, and product enhancements throughout the product lifecycle
  • Support product risk assessments and development strategies
  • Technology Transfer
  • Support the transfer of products from development into commercial manufacture
  • Coordinate technology transfer activities between development partners, manufacturers, and internal stakeholders
  • Review manufacturing processes and technical documentation to ensure successful implementation
  • Support process validation, scale-up activities, engineering batches, and commercial launches
  • Assist with investigation and resolution of technical issues arising during transfer and scale-up activities
  • Packaging Technology
  • Support packaging development activities for new and existing products
  • Assess product-pack compatibility and packaging suitability throughout product development
  • Contribute to the selection and qualification of primary and secondary packaging components
  • Work with packaging suppliers to evaluate new materials, formats, and innovative solutions
  • Support packaging validation activities, transit testing, and packaging change control programmes
  • Investigate packaging-related quality issues and assist in implementing corrective actions
  • Technical Support & Product Lifecycle Management
  • Provide technical support to Quality, Regulatory, Supply Chain, and Commercial teams
  • Support deviation investigations, CAPAs, change controls, and root cause analyses
  • Review product performance data and identify opportunities for continuous improvement
  • Assist with supplier evaluations and technical assessments
  • Support technical due diligence and new product introduction activities
  • Compliance & Quality
  • Ensure all activities comply with regulatory requirements, and company quality standards
  • Maintain accurate technical records and project documentation
  • Support regulatory submissions and responses to technical queries
  • Participate in audits and inspections as required

Requirements

Essential

  • Degree in Pharmaceutical Sciences, Pharmacy, Chemistry, Pharmaceutical Technology, Life Sciences, or a related scientific discipline
  • Pharmaceutical industry experience in formulation development, product development, technical services, or technology transfer.
  • Demonstrable experience in the development, optimisation, scale-up, or technical support of one or more of the following dosage forms:
  • Tablets (compressed and coated)
  • Hard capsules and soft capsules
  • Oral liquids, suspensions, and syrups
  • Topical gels and semi-solid formulations
  • Gummies and other chewable delivery systems
  • Experience managing or overseeing outsourced development activities through CDMOs, contract laboratories, or external development partners.
  • Strong understanding of formulation principles, excipient functionality, and manufacturing processes across multiple dosage forms.
  • Experience interpreting formulation development reports, analytical data, stability studies, and technical documentation.
  • Working knowledge of GMP and pharmaceutical quality systems.
  • Experience supporting technology transfer, validation, scale-up, and commercialisation activities

Desirable

  • Experience across multiple dosage forms including tablets, capsules, liquids, gels, and gummies.
  • Experience with nutraceutical, food supplement, OTC medicine, or consumer healthcare products.
  • Experience in packaging development, packaging technology, and product-pack compatibility studies.
  • Experience supporting packaging component qualification and packaging validation activities.
  • Knowledge of UK, EU, and international regulatory requirements.
  • Experience working with contract manufacturers and global supply chains
